The Article 29 Working Party has elected Andrea Jelinek, head of Austria’s data protection authority, as its new chairwoman. Singapore’s Personal Data Protection Commission released its response after a period of public consultation for a draft cybersecurity bill. U.S. Sen. Orrin Hatch, R-Utah, has introduced the CLOUD Act, which would allow the U.S. government to issue warrants for data held overseas; Sen. Maggie Hassan, D-N.H., has introduced a bill to advance the Department of Homeland Security Data Framework Act, aiming to streamline government agencies’ information-sharing capabilities. At the state level, Arizona is considering a comprehensive data breach law, Florida is considering protecting information on mobile devices, Nebraska is considering drone privacy and license plate-reader legislation, and more.
